Ingredients for Buffalo Cauliflower Bites

Ingredients for Buffalo Cauliflower Bites
  • ⅔ cup all-purpose flour (spooned and leveled for accuracy)
  • ¼ cup cornstarch
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• ½ teaspoon sea salt
  • ¾ cup water
  • 1 head cauliflower (about 2 pounds, broken into large florets)
  • Buffalo Sauce (for brushing, adjust to taste)
  • Vegan Ranch (optional, for dipping)

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 450°F and line two large baking sheets with parchment paper.
  2. In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, cornstarch, gar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, and salt. Add the water and whisk until smooth.
  3. Add the cauliflower florets to the batter and stir to coat evenly.
  4. Lift the florets out of the batter, allowing excess to drip back into the bowl. Arrange them in a single layer on the prepared baking sheets.
  5. Bake for 10 minutes, then use a spatula to carefully flip the florets. Swap the pans on the oven racks and bake for another 10 minutes.
  6. Remove the cauliflower from the oven and brush generously with buffalo sauce. Return to the oven and bake for 12 to 15 minutes, or until the edges are dark and crisp.
  7. Remove from the oven and brush with additional buffalo sauce. Serve immediately with vegan ranch for dipping, if desired.

Spice It Up: Sauce and Topping Ideas

While buffalo sauce and vegan ranch are classic pairings, don’t be afraid to get creative! Try drizzling with honey mustard, bbq sauce, or sriracha mayo for a twist. For toppings, sprinkle with chopped green onions, sesame seeds, or crumbled vegan cheese to add extra flavor and texture.

Game Day Serving Suggestions

These buffalo cauliflower bites are perfect for sharing! Arrange them on a platter with celery sticks and carrot slices for a classic game-day vibe. Pair with other finger foods like sliders, wings, or loaded nachos to create a crowd-pleasing spread.

Storage and Reheating Tips

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. To reheat, place them on a baking sheet and bake at 375°F for 10-12 minutes, or until crispy. Avoid microwaving, as it can make them soggy.

Quick Time-Saving Hacks

Short on time? Prep the batter and cut the cauliflower florets the night before. Store them separately in the fridge, then coat and bake when ready. You can also use pre-cut cauliflower florets from the store to skip the chopping step entirely.

Equipment Guidance for Perfect Bites

For even baking, use parchment paper to prevent sticking and ensure easy cleanup. A large mixing bowl and whisk are essential for the batter, while a spatula helps flip the florets without breaking them. If you have one, a pastry brush makes applying the buffalo sauce a breeze.
